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1788 103502 8669477317 82
88 257095175
88 257095175
97 2378060 55489
All about undefined
Interested in learning more?
88 257095175
97 2378060 55489
See more
5262976754 3684329060 28515743663
79 076 846573231 596957 4242371964
See more
1378010788 681103
6760 41019 56644042914 71773
See more